软考
APP下载

linux用户改密码命令

在使用Linux系统的过程中,经常需要更改用户密码,可能是因为忘记了密码,或者是出于安全考虑。无论什么原因,更改Linux用户密码的命令都是必不可少的。本文将从不同的角度分析,介绍Linux用户改密码命令。

一、使用passwd命令更改密码

passwd命令是Linux用户更改密码的最基本命令,它能够让我们快速修改用户密码。下面是使用passwd命令修改密码的步骤:

1. 打开终端窗口,输入passwd命令,按下Enter键。

2. 系统会要求输入当前用户的密码。

3. 输入当前用户的密码,按下Enter键。

4. 系统会进入到密码修改界面,要求输入新的密码。

5. 输入新的密码,按下Enter键。

6. 系统会让你再次输入新密码来确认。

7. 重复输入密码,按下Enter键。

在此步骤完成后,你的Linux用户密码已经修改成功。

二、使用chpasswd命令批量修改用户密码

chpasswd命令是Linux中一个用于批量修改用户密码的命令。这个命令可以从一个文件中读取用户名和密码的组合,并将它们批量修改到系统中。下面是使用chpasswd命令批量修改用户密码的步骤:

1. 新建一个文本文件,文件名为chpasswd.txt。

2. 在文件中写入要修改用户的用户名和新密码,并使用冒号分隔。

示例: user1:newpassword1

3. 打开终端窗口,输入以下命令:

chpasswd < chpasswd.txt

4. 按下Enter键,等待命令完成。

这样,chpasswd命令就会从chpasswd.txt文件中读取用户名和新密码,并将其批量修改到系统中。

三、使用Usermod命令同时修改用户密码和其他信息

Usermod命令是Linux系统中一个用于修改用户帐号信息的命令。这个命令可以帮助我们修改用户的密码和其他信息。下面是使用usermod命令修改用户密码以及其他信息的步骤:

1. 打开终端窗口,输入以下命令:

usermod -p "newpassword" -c “newcomment” username

2. 按下Enter键,等待命令完成。

这样,usermod命令就会修改用户的密码和其他信息。

四、使用root用户修改其他用户密码

root用户是Linux系统中最高权限的用户,它可以修改其他用户的密码和其他帐户信息。下面是使用root用户修改其他用户密码的步骤:

1. 打开终端窗口,输入以下命令:

sudo passwd username

2. 按下Enter键,等待命令完成。

3. 系统会要求输入root用户的密码,输入并按下Enter键。

4. 系统会进入到密码修改界面,要求输入新的密码。

5. 输入新的密码,按下Enter键。

6. 系统会让你再次输入新密码来确认。

7. 重复输入密码,按下Enter键。

在此步骤完成后,你已经使用root用户来成功修改其他用户的密码。

在本文中,我们介绍了Linux用户改密码的不同方法,包括基本的passwd命令、批量修改密码的chpasswd命令、同时修改用户其他信息的usermod命令,以及root用户修改其他用户密码的方式。通过使用这些命令,Linux用户可以很方便地更改其密码,保障系统的安全。

备考资料 免费领取:网络工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
网络工程师题库